Nothing Can Stop We! Inside London’s Notting Hill Carnival

London recently became an explosion of colors and sounds for Notting Hill Carnival. The street parade drew over one million people to its streets over the course of two days. Groups of revelers, called bands, conjured up the playfulness of a paint and powder party similar to J’ouvert in Trinidad. Bodies, cars and the road were decorated with a rainbow of colors. Bodies jumped and waved. Booming sound systems could be heard from every street. This is the power of Carnival.
